Lufthansa has assigned aviationexperts PCS to help set into operation its new Premium Economy Class. The consultancy, specialized in the realization of complex projects, will assist Lufthansa’s core team in the fields of project management, business process alignment and IT migration.
This March, Lufthansa announced the introduction of a premium economy class for its fleet. The upgrade will begin in the spring of 2014. Until then, a wide range of tasks has to be performed within the LH organization: The retrofitting of the aircraft has to be coordinated, IT systems have to be adapted and the pricing has to be re-assessed – to name just a few. aviationexperts has been chosen to support the Lufthansa project team in this important mission. “The team of aviationexperts has demonstrated its profound experience in all the areas being crucial for the success of this large project, which is why we chose to work with them”, says Christopher Heck, Project Manager at Lufthansa.


“It is a great honor that a leading airline, such as Lufthansa, entrusts aviationexperts with this strategically prestigious key project,” says aviationexperts’ managing partner Christian Lambertus. “We are sure that we will deliver good performance on a high level.” Currently, four consultants from the German company are involved in Lufthansa’s Premium Economy Class implementation.

aviationexperts is a Germany-based consultancy dedicated to the aviation industry. With products like its Fuel Excellence Program, the assessment and design of Operations Control Systems or the implementation of GDS (Global Distribution Systems), aviationexperts helps leading-edge aviation companies to gain sustainable operational, strategic and competitive advantages. Founded in 2009, the company has a track record of numerous successfully accomplished projects with airlines, airports and aircraft operators in Europe, Asia and the Middle East.
